JOB TITLE: Resource Teacher
REPORTS TO: Building Principal
SUMMARY DESCRIPTION
Helps students to learn subject matter and skills which will lead toward the fulfillment of their potential for intellectual emotional and psychological growth. Directs and evaluates the learning experiences of the students in activities sponsored by the school.

Student Support
Write follow and apply Individual Education Plans (IEPs) to meet the needs of students
Provide guidance and counsel to the students which will promote their welfare and their proper educational development.
Establish and maintain cooperative relationships with parents through effective use of interim reports report cards conferences phone calls and notifications etc.
Present clear complete and accurate explanations and instructions suitable to level and ability of learners.
Give positive reinforcement to acceptable academic and social behavior.
Consistently confront undesirable behavior with firmness and fairness and thoroughly professional demeanor.
Provide activities that will help learners meet the objectives.
Ask relevant questions throughout the lesson to check for understanding.
Encourage active student participation.
Periodically assess student progress.
Provide homework that is relevant to the learning objective with appropriate feedback.
Maintain accurate pupil accounting records and as necessary become familiar with the cumulative records of students in classes.
Serve as a role model for students in how to conduct themselves as citizens and as responsible intelligent human beings.
QUALIFICATIONS & SKILLS REQUIRED
Educational Requirements
Appropriate State of Indiana teaching certification.
Skills
& Knowledge
Excellent oral & written communication skills. Demonstrates a sincere desire to aid all students.
Knowledge of instructional design & highly interactive or innovative instructional methods. Deep knowledge of instructional best practices. Knowledge of Indiana academic standards.
Special Education guidelines and regulations. Knowledge of IIEP.
Knowledge of completing an Individualized Education Plan.
Experience
Evidence of teacher-leadership experience. The advanced ability to set and meet goals and priorities and work with colleagues to implement and drive results-oriented systems.
